Moomoo Malaysia unveils enhanced AI features, new investment products, and global market access for Malaysian investors.

Moomoo Securities Malaysia Sdn. Bhd. (“Moomoo Malaysia”) has officially launched Moofest Malaysia 2025 at Pavilion Bukit Jalil, bringing together global market leaders, fund managers, and more than 5,000 investors under the theme “The New Map of Wealth – From AI to the World.”

The three-day flagship event explores how megatrends — including artificial intelligence, semiconductors, clean energy, and capital flows — are redefining global markets and shaping new wealth frontiers for Malaysian investors.

“We’re entering an age where investors must think beyond borders and industries,” said Indy Lau, Chief Operating Officer of Moomoo Malaysia. “Our mission is to turn complexity into clarity, empowering investors with smarter tools, deeper insights, and the confidence to take decisive action in an evolving financial world.”

Smarter Investing, Global Access

At Moofest 2025, Moomoo Malaysia unveiled upgraded Moomoo AI capabilities featuring Bahasa Malaysia support, enhanced local insights, and AI-powered analytics that simplify global and domestic market trends for retail investors.

Moomoo also announced expanded trading access, including the upcoming U.S. IPO participation, the launch of Futures Trading, and deeper options trading tools with risk management and educational support. These additions empower Malaysian investors with institutional-grade intelligence and flexibility across markets.

In addition, Moomoo introduced the AHAM Shariah Gold Tracker Fund to its money market suite — a Shariah-compliant gold investment option offering stability and ethical diversification amid global economic shifts.

Beyond digital platforms, Moomoo reaffirmed its commitment to financial education by announcing plans to expand its Moomoo Store investor hubs, offering Malaysians physical spaces for expert guidance and learning.

Understanding the Shifts Reshaping Wealth

The opening day featured a fireside chat with Leong See Meng, Director of Origination & Listing at Bursa Malaysia, and Roshan Kanesan from BFM 89.9, discussing Malaysia’s growing role in ASEAN’s investment landscape.

A regional panel titled “From Washington to ASEAN: Capital Markets in a Shifting World Order” brought together experts from SGX Group, CSOP Asset Management, and Eastspring Investments to discuss how policy and capital flow changes are redrawing global investment strategies.

“Capital flows today are defined by agility, not geography,” said Geoff Howie, Market Strategist at SGX Group. “ASEAN has become a key bridge connecting U.S. capital, Chinese innovation, and regional growth.”

In his keynote, Isaac Lim, SEA Chief Market Strategist at Moomoo, emphasized that the new market cycle is shaped by dispersion rather than direction. “Opportunities now lie where capital rotation, innovation, and policy meet. That’s why tools like options trading and data-backed insights are essential for navigating uncertainty with strategy, not speculation,” he said.
